Default Which Mintex Redbox Pads?

For the front pads for a 2001 A4 1.8T sedan, APR lists Mintex part number 1826 while AWE Turning lists part number 1531. APR suggests using 1531 for up to MY2000 but not for MY2001.

Anyone know who is right and/or what the difference is between the 1531's and the 1826's?

The Mintex website was no help.

Default the difference may be the pad wear sensor... one has it, the other does not

Check with the retailer to see if the ones you are about to buy are equipped with the pad wear sensor.

The connector on the Mintex is not the same for your Audi, so if you want to use it, you have to splice in the one from your used factory pads.

Otherwise, you can go without and short the wires on your car to trick the car into thinking the connector is attached.
